Note: Breaking Changes
- Removes ConsumerOptions.QueueOptions is removed
- Removes ConsumerOptions.ExchangeOptions is removed
- Adds ConsumerOptions.QueueName as the queue to listen to
- Adds slices Queues, Exchanges and Bindings to ConsumerOptions
- Adds slices Queues, Exchanges and Bindings to PublisherOptions
- Expands Binding to allow for exchange bindings